首先,应该明确一点,没有文档。基本上你必须自己弄清楚一切。而且那里的信息很复杂,很隐晦。基本上是偷懒。
我想向 ubuntu/debian/mint/linux workd 添加软件,特别是 FAF。
我想这会起到作用,我最好现在就开始处理它。
据我了解,这对于创建 PPA 发布的过程实际上至关重要。
黄色的编辑按钮指向这里:
第一步是:
经过一番谷歌搜索后,我遵循了这个过程:
- 打开“密码和密钥”
- 选择“GnuPG 密钥”
- 点击“+”
- 选择“PGP 密钥”
- 像这样填写:
这让我想到了这一点:
- 然后我打开“编辑”->“首选项”,并将其设置更改为上传密钥而不是不上传密钥。我还勾选了以下两个框:
- 然后我进入“远程”->“同步并发布密钥...”,然后单击“同步”
然后我等了5-10分钟
然后在启动板站点上,我输入了我的密钥的指纹,通过右键单击您的密钥,然后打开其属性,然后转到详细信息选项卡找到该指纹:
在启动板网站上单击“导入”后,出现一个蓝色框,表明我收到了一封带有解密确认链接的电子邮件:
我查看了我的邮箱,我应该提到我使用网络邮件,特别是 hotmail。
我在我的垃圾箱中找到了这封邮件,并将其移至可信的发件人并打开它,发现邮件中确实包含一堆加密数据。
我尝试通过将块保存到名为 file.txt 的文件中并在终端中使用来解密它:
gpg --decrypt --force-mdc --no-mdc-warning file.txt
但我遇到了
gpg: no valid OpenPGP data found.
gpg: decrypt_message failed: Unknown system error
我尝试解密的方法正确吗?
我该如何解密该消息?
密钥和密码似乎没有提供这样的方法。
答案1
我想到了 :
碰巧的是
-----BEGIN PGP MESSAGE-----
和
-----END PGP MESSAGE-----
实际上是您翻译的块中所想要的。
因此,请复制您电子邮件中收到的整个区块:
-----BEGIN PGP MESSAGE-----
Version: GnuPG v1
*********************************/****************************
*******/********************************************/*********
*****/**********************************
*****/*/************
=****
-----END PGP MESSAGE-----
将其保存到文件:
file.gpg
然后在终端:
gpg --decrypt file.gpg
您必须输入创建密钥时选择的密码,然后您将获得以以下内容结尾的输出:
Please go here to finish adding the key to your Launchpad account:
https://launchpad.net/token/*****************
复制链接并将其粘贴到您最喜欢的网络浏览器中,然后系统会要求您确认将此密钥添加到您的帐户,选择“确认”,然后您将收到以下消息: